Designed with EdrawMax, this template outlines the signal processing process in smart farming IoT systems. A “Generated signal” first undergoes “Modulation Techniques” like pam, ask. It then interacts with “Channel gain,” and is affected by “Noise (AWGN)” and “Interference signals.” The resulting signal contributes to “Generated IoT in smart farming.” Two methods, “SVM” (Support Vector Machine) and “MMSE” (Minimum Mean Square Error), are then applied. Finally, the system “Comparing the numerical based bit error rate (BER)” to evaluate performance, marking the end of the process. This diagram helps in understanding the complex signal handling and error analysis mechanisms in smart farming IoT setups.
